This book presents a comprehensive history of the Pan-Germanic League (PGL) highlighting the League's origins, the strategies it used to advance its ideology, and the influence it has had on German policies and geopolitical ambitions since its formation. The author traces the PGL's roots back to the mid-19th Century and discusses the League's enduring impact on German society and foreign policy through World War II and beyond. The book is not only a historical chronicle but also an investigation into the motivations of those who conceived and nurtured the ideas of the PGL and their relevance to contemporary events. The author's exploration of the PGL's ideology and aims provides a critical lens for understanding Germany's geopolitical goals and the aggressive expansionist policies that have shaped the course of European history.
